While they are acing their work front, we are absolutely obsessed with their Fashion Game. Tara has already proved to be a fashionista in the limited time that we’ve seen her and yesterday proved to be no different as she shared a behind the scene snapshot of a magazine shoot.
In the throwback Instagram photo, Tara is seen wearing a bedazzled nude-tone outfit by Manish Malhotra. The mini dress featured a long ruffled sleeve accompanied by a balloon silhouette on the top half. The dress also bore broad straps with falling cold-shoulders wrapped across her arm.
Tara is seen wearing a striped heel that complete is off-style with the bedazzled outfit but Tara somehow manages to pull it off. She styled her voluminous mane in soft waves that were pulled to one side. A pink fringe earing added the pop of colour to the outfit. Her glam was on point with soft smokey eyes and flawless base.
